1977 Holden GTS vs. 2005 Nissan Altima

To start off, 2005 Nissan Altima is newer by 28 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1977 Holden GTS.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1977 Holden GTS would be higher. At 4,139 cc (8 cylinders), 1977 Holden GTS is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Nissan Altima (251 HP @ 3600 RPM) has 93 more horse power than 1977 Holden GTS. (158 HP @ 4550 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2005 Nissan Altima should accelerate faster than 1977 Holden GTS.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1977 Holden GTS weights approximately 6 kg more than 2005 Nissan Altima.

Because 1977 Holden GTS is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1977 Holden GTS.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Nissan Altima,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Nissan Altima (338 Nm) has 12 more torque (in Nm) than 1977 Holden GTS. (326 Nm). This means 2005 Nissan Altima will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1977 Holden GTS.
